Claims
- 1. A method for configuring HMI user screen navigation comprising the activities of:
providing an HMI screen navigation editor to a user; via the HMI screen navigation editor, enabling the user to create a collection comprising a linked hierarchically organized plurality of HMI screen nodes; and rendering the collection to the user.
